Helpful hint: save a small drinks bottle, lucozade is ideal as it has a wide neck. quarter fill with water, drop in your desired amount (a level teaspoon is good), quickly put the lid on and shake the bottle vigorously for a few seconds. Drink it, then half fill the bottle, shake it, drink it, fill the bottle, sip it casually. All sellers of psyllium stress taking plenty of water with it. As capsules, its convenient and tidy, but costs four times as much. It has a faint, unpleasant taste, according to my palate, so either drink it quickly holding your nose, or add a sprinkle of nutmeg or cinnamon or cocoa powder to combat the natural taste.
